【mysql 不同语法】教程文章相关的互联网学习教程文章

MySQL语法规范

不区分大小写(规范:关键字大写,表名列名小写) 每条命令用 ;结尾 每条命令可以根据需要进行 缩进或换行。最标准的模板:关键字 对象 关键字 对象注释:用于解释说明,编译器会自动忽略单行注释:#注释文字   或者  两个减号空格 多行注释:/*注释文字*/报错的位置看near在什么附近MySQL语法规范标签:mysql语法 mysq 文字 mysql lock 换行 解释 注释 关键字 本文系统来源:https://www.cnblogs.com/rij...

关于使用MySQL语法ON DUPLICATE KEY UPDATE单个增加更新及批量增加更新的sql【代码】

INTO table (a,b,c) VALUES (1,2,3) ON DUPLICATE KEY UPDATE c=c+1; UPDATE table SET c=c+1 WHERE a=1;ON DUPLICATE KEY UPDATE后面可以放多个字段,用英文逗号分割。 再现一个例子:INSERT INTO table (a,b,c) VALUES (1,2,3),(4,5,6) ON DUPLICATE KEY UPDATE c=VALUES(a)+VALUES(b); 表中将更改(增加或修改)两条记录。 在mybatis中进行单个增加或修改sql的写法为:<insert id="insertOrUpdateCameraInfoByOne" paramerT...

mysql语法 join on 表示什么

今天在写sql语句的时候遇到了join on 这个东西表示的是外连接还是内连接呢?想要验证其实并不难 查询出来的数据量 --129 SELECT count(1) FROM t_budget a left JOIN t_budget_item b on a.budget_id =b.budget_id --117SELECT count(1) FROM t_budget a JOIN t_budget_item b on a.budget_id =b.budget_id 由此可见,join on 表示的是内连接,其效果相当于inner join mysql语法 join on 表示什么标签:语法 nbsp 可见...

mysql语法建库建表综合整理事例【代码】

首先介绍一个数据库常用编码格式区别: mysql数据库编码格式utf8_general_ci、utf8_bin、utf8_general_cs区别: utf8_bin将字符串中的每一个字符用二进制数据存储,区分大小写。(bin -> binary二进制的意思) utf8_genera_ci不区分大小写,ci为case insensitive的缩写,即大小写不敏感。 utf8_general_cs区分大小写,cs为case sensitive的缩写,即大小写敏感。 简介cmd中使用数据库常用语法 mysql -u 用户名 -p 密码; /*进入数据库...

mysql语法【代码】

#启动mysql服务器 net start mysql#关闭 net stop mysql#进入 mysql -h 主机地址 -u 用户名 -p 用户密码#退出 exitstatus; 显示当前mysql的version的各种信息。#--------------------------- #----MySql用户管理---------#修改密码:首先在DOS 下进入mysql安装路径的bin目录下,然后键入以下命令: mysqladmin -uroot -p123 password 456;#增加用户 #格式:grant 权限 on 数据库.* to 用户名@登录主机 identified by ‘密码‘ /* 如...

Mysql语法及部分实例 2020-6-28

sql通用语法:1.语句以单行或多行书写,以分号结束 2.MySql数据库不区分大小写,但是关键字建议大写 查询数据库的字符集:show create database 数据库名;创建数据库指定字符集:show database if not exists t_studeng chararcter set gbk;改变数据库的字符集:alter database 数据库名 chararcter set gbk;查询所有数据库:show databases; 查询指定数据库中的所有表:show tables from 数据库名; 展示表结构:desc 表名;复制...

MySQL 语法整理介绍【代码】【图】

最近学了几个星期的MySQL,这篇博客专门来梳理一下MySQL的基本语法.先来看一下MySQL的最基本三大段语句,举个例子:我想将下面instructor表中salary大于80000的教师名字找出相关免费学习推荐:mysql视频教程select name -- 这是最后筛选的元素,注意,在MySQL中一切结果都是以表的形式,哪怕这个表只有一个记录 from instructor -- from语句表示从哪个表中进行查询 where salary > 80000; -- where语句相当于选择语句,限定条件,...

sql和mysql语法有什么不同【图】

sql和mysql语法的区别有:mysql支持enum和set类型,sql不支持,mysql需要为表指定存储类型,mysqlL中text字段类型不允许有默认值,sql允许有等等方面都存在差异MySQL与SQLServer的语法区别1、MySQL支持enum,和set类型,SQL Server不支持2、MySQL不支持nchar,nvarchar,ntext类型3、MySQL的递增语句是AUTO_INCREMENT,而MS SQL是identity(1,1)4、MS SQL默认到处表创建语句的默认值表示是((0)),而在MySQL里面是不允许带两括号的5、MyS...

学习基础mysql语法

前 言 mysql  mysql语法--本篇学习都是通过使用Navicat Premium(数据库管理工具),连接mysql数据.本篇学习主要有两个部分:   一、创建用户,创建数据库,给用户分配权限,删除用户权限。   二、MYSQL中常见的数据类型   三、表-创建表、主键、外键   四、数据库设计的三大范式以下所有代码全部在新建查询表里面使用mysql语法编辑。 1、创建用户,创建数据库,给用户分配权限,删除用户权限。/* SQL 多行注释 ...

MySQLOrderBy语法介绍

今天在使用ORDER BY的过程中出现了一点问题,发现之前对ORDER BY理解是错误的今天在使用ORDER BY的过程中出现了一点问题,发现之前对ORDER BY理解是错误的。 之前在w3s网站上看到ORDER BY的用法,以为是对选出来的数据按关键字升序或者降序排列,结果今天尝试select数据集数据的时候,发现使用ORDER BY 和ORDER BY DESC得出的查询结果完全不一样,按照自己之前的理解它们应该是结果相同,而内部顺序不一样而已。 问了一下同事,查了...

在MySQL语法中使用trim函数删除两侧字符【图】

数据多了也会令你抓狂,如果还在用select fields from table where like 在实际开发中,你总是会遇到这种情况或者遇到这种情况数据多了也会令你抓狂,如果还在用select fields from table where like /% 绝对是一个吃力不讨好的做法,那么,仔细研究MYSQL自带函数那绝对是首要工作。我第一时间就是想到,PHP函数中的trim是不是也可能用到mysql中呢,,回答是肯定的。你可以从MYSQL手册中找到,当然,你可以百度一下,我下面说的与前...

浅析一个MYSQL语法(在查询中使用count)的兼容性问题

本篇文章是对MYSQL语法(在查询中使用count)的兼容性问题进行了详细的分析介绍,需要的朋友参考下 简单来说就是在查询中使用count以及更多字段 代码如下:select count(id),id,name from table 很尴尬的,我的环境是5.5的,这个是能获取到结果的,但本篇文章是对MYSQL语法(在查询中使用count)的兼容性问题进行了详细的分析介绍,需要的朋友参考下简单来说就是在查询中使用count以及更多字段代码如下:select count(id),id,name from ...

对MySQL语法进行高质量与高性能编写

以下的文章主要介绍的是编写高质量与高性能的MySQL语法的实际操作方案,我们大家都知道由于MySQL语法的实际应用以变的越来越广泛,所以对MySQL语法进行高质量与高性能的编写是很重要的项目了。 在应用系统开发初期,由于开发数据库数据比较少,对于查询SQL语以下的文章主要介绍的是编写高质量与高性能的MySQL语法的实际操作方案,我们大家都知道由于MySQL语法的实际应用以变的越来越广泛,所以对MySQL语法进行高质量与高性能的编写...

深入浅出MongoDB(五)mongo语法和mysql语法对比学习

我们总是在对比中看到自己的优点和缺点,对于mongodb来说也是一样,对比学习让我们尽快的掌握关于mongodb的基础知识。 mongodb与mysql命令对比 关系型数据库一般是由数据库(database)、表(table)、记录(record)三个层次概念组成。而非关系型数据库mong我们总是在对比中看到自己的优点和缺点,对于mongodb来说也是一样,对比学习让我们尽快的掌握关于mongodb的基础知识。 mongodb与mysql命令对比 关系型数据库一般是由数据库(...

mysql语法

1、创建数据库 create database database-name; 2、删除数据库 drop database database-name; 3、创建新表 create table table-name(col-name type,..... ); 4、使用旧表创建新表 create table tab_new like tab_old; 5、删除表 drop table table-name; 6、1、创建数据库create database database-name; 2、删除数据库drop database database-name; 3、创建新表create table table-name(col-name type,..... ); 4、使用旧表创建新表...